LockDoc 01-12-2017 09:49 PM

Re: Firewall steering column mount
 
-
All 3 of my '67's, and My '68, are like the one on the left. My two '70's, my '71, and my '72 are all like the ones on the right.

LockDoc

LockDoc 01-13-2017 01:06 PM

Re: Firewall steering column mount
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by First c10 (Post 7824782)
Which would you use? I do believe the left one will have more adjustment.


Look close at your mast jacket/column housing, if it has one bump on it use one of the ones on the right, if it has two bumps on it use the one on the left. The bumps fit into the one raised area or the two cutouts on the brackets....

LockDoc

kehstr 01-16-2017 11:52 PM

Re: Firewall steering column mount
 
So this past weekend I switched my non-tilt automatic column (1972) out for a tilt automatic column (1971 or 72, not sure). My non-tilt column used the bracket on the far right, and my tilt column used the one on the far left.
